Well it's been nearly 7 months since the problem started and I still cannot pinpoint the damn thing.

There is a startup clunk that I FEEL is related but I'm not sure. When starting my car on top a lift, there was no clunk. Even after starting it/killing it it 5 times. When the startup clunk happens, I can feel it in the pedals.

When driving, I discovered that the car makes the noise with the clutch to the floor, making a hard right, and hitting bumps at the same time. Feels and sounds like the car has wooden "nuts" and they are just loosely swinging around my transmission tunnel! WTF! This will also shake the gas pedal, cause vibrations on outside of the transmission tunnel, and even cause a vibration under my clutch foot.

The noise is also loudest when turning to the right and uphill. This shakes the car like a MFer, but I see no discernible fluctuation in RPM!

I had the drivetrain/subframe bushings inspected and everything checked out fine.

I checked for exhaust clearance on my Perrin 2.5" catback and everything looked fine, although I could really shake the catback side to side quite a bit. Maybe the stock exhaust hangers are done for, but that's wishful thinking on my part.

I took it to the track last month and shaved 5 seconds off my PB, so it is not affecting performance in a noticeable way, except on ultra tight right hand turns. The car sometimes flashes Traction Control and I can feel the rear end shake when making such tight right hand turns (Sonoma turns 2, 7 and 11). It never behaves like this turning left.
